After the release of radioactive material into the atmosphere from a nuclear power plant in a country in 1991, the hay in that country was contaminated by a radioactive isotope (half-life 8 days). If it is safe to feed the hay to cows when 15% of the radioactive isotope remains, how long did the farmers need to wait to use this hay? The farmers needed to wait approximately _ days for it to be safe to feed the hay to the cows.
